I'm new to the forum and relatively new to Asperger's. I haven't had a chance to receive a diagnosis. Regardless, I relate to the difficulties with sensory overstimulation and executive functioning. I think my social skills can be deceiving since I've put a lot of effort into researching and emulating body language and small talk. Usually when I talk of my concerns with family and friends of the setbacks I've faced due to these weaker areas, I'm often told to just grow up and deal with with it. I put in more effort to complete simple, daily tasks than most people I know, but I'm glad I've been attending school and working like my peers. Lately, I've had the mindset that perhaps I don't have AS and it's just as my friends and family say, it's just an excuse for my own lack of self control and oversensitivities. I'm here to develop more self-acceptance by finding others who relate and learn more about AS and coping techniques.
